Transaction 24538747336ae7a75a77df608893f8d1fbc8e9582928edd8f945ec4c2632ff81
1 Input
1 Output
-
24538747336ae7a75a77df608893f8d1fbc8e9582928edd8f945ec4c2632ff81:0
- value
- 571817
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 73f609d2de5600110e5e01324693c2025c8d55c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ba9T7Axmh2JkRyRzg6jdU5baeQTajApSX